Problem exporting video - Adobe Media Encoder Required

Hello ... I have a subscription in my premiere pro and i just tried to export a video but it cannot let me do it, it always appears a windows that say that i need to install Adobe Media Encoder, why is this happeninig? with this ned update, Do I need to pay another app to export my videos?!

Open your CC Desktop app and install Media Encoder.

media encoder is INCLUDED with your subscription to Premiere.  No addtional cost.  It should have installed automatically when you installed Premiere but do as Ann suggests.  She's usually right.
